use super::wire::GeminiThinkingConfig;
use crate::services::ai::ModelLimits;
use crate::wire::canonical::CanonicalRequest;
pub(super) fn thinking_config(
request: &CanonicalRequest,
limits: Option<ModelLimits>,
) -> (Option<GeminiThinkingConfig>, u32) {
let cap = limits.map(|l| l.max_output_tokens);
let text = crate::wire::clamp_output_tokens(request.max_tokens, cap);
let max_budget = limits.and_then(|l| l.max_thinking_budget);
let Some(thinking) = request.thinking else {
return (None, headroom_ceiling(text, cap, max_budget));
};
if !thinking.enabled {
return (None, text);
}
let budget = match (thinking.budget_tokens, max_budget) {
(Some(want), Some(cap)) => Some(want.min(cap)),
(want, _) => want,
};
(Some(config(budget)), text)
}
fn headroom_ceiling(text: u32, cap: Option<u32>, max_budget: Option<u32>) -> u32 {
let ceiling = text.saturating_add(max_budget.unwrap_or(0));
crate::wire::clamp_output_tokens(ceiling, cap)
}
const fn config(thinking_budget: Option<u32>) -> GeminiThinkingConfig {
GeminiThinkingConfig {
thinking_budget,
include_thoughts: Some(true),
}
}
